> Also, is renaming of binaries for debian at the discresion of the debian
> maintainer (me) or should it be upstream (possibly interactive)?
You should only rename binaries if its necessary for the Debian
package (eg. a name clash, or multiple versions of this package have
to coexist).
Otherwise leave the name alone. Users, developers and the documentation
normally refer to the original name and a rename would confuse things.

Of course there is nothing against asking for renaming at the upstream
author.
